Gather Your Materials

Before you begin creating your recycled wrapping paper jewelry, you will need to gather a few materials.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• Recycled wrapping paper: Look for colorful and patterned wrapping paper that you no longer need. Make sure it is in good condition and free from any tears or stains.
  • Scissors: A good pair of scissors will be essential for cutting the wrapping paper into the desired shapes and sizes.
  • Glue: Choose a non-toxic glue that is suitable for paper crafts. This will help secure the wrapping paper onto the jewelry base.
  • Jewelry bases: You can use various jewelry bases such as earring hooks, pendant settings, or bracelet blanks. These can be purchased from craft stores or online.
  • Clear sealant: To protect your jewelry and make it more durable, consider using a clear sealant spray or varnish.
  • Optional: Additional embellishments such as beads, charms, or rhinestones can be used to enhance the design of your jewelry.

Prepare the Wrapping Paper

Once you have gathered all the necessary materials, it’s time to prepare the wrapping paper for your jewelry. Follow these steps:

  1. Choose the wrapping paper designs you want to use for your jewelry. Cut out small sections of the paper that feature interesting patterns or colors.
  2. Using your scissors, carefully cut the wrapping paper into desired shapes and sizes. You can create circles, squares, triangles, or any other shape that suits your design.
  3. Arrange the cut-out shapes on a flat surface to get an idea of how they will look on your jewelry. Experiment with different combinations until you find a design you like.

Assemble Your Jewelry

Now that you have prepared the wrapping paper, it’s time to assemble your jewelry. Follow these steps:

  1. Apply a thin layer of glue onto the jewelry base. Make sure to cover the entire surface where the wrapping paper will be attached.
  2. Carefully place the cut-out wrapping paper shapes onto the glue-covered surface of the jewelry base. Press down gently to ensure they adhere properly.
  3. If you are using multiple layers of wrapping paper, repeat the previous step until you achieve the desired design.
  4. Allow the glue to dry completely before moving on to the next step.

Protect and Finish Your Jewelry

To protect your recycled wrapping paper jewelry and give it a finished look, consider following these steps:

  1. Apply a clear sealant spray or varnish over the entire surface of the jewelry. This will protect the wrapping paper from moisture and make it more durable.
  2. Allow the sealant to dry completely according to the manufacturer’s instructions.
  3. If desired, you can further enhance your jewelry by adding additional embellishments such as beads, charms, or rhinestones. Use glue to attach these embellishments securely.
